TORA ONE · Best for
Precision component assembly with tactile feedback in electronics or semiconductor manufacturing.
B1 · Best for
Perimeter security patrols at industrial plants, utility substations, and campuses—replacing overnight guard rounds
Final judgment
If immediate deployment is the priority, choose B1. If the goal is to be ready when TORA ONE's capabilities mature, track it.
